Clipa Aduma 6 - February 22nd - March 2nd 2013

Clipa Aduma Festival will open on the 22nd of February and will present within almost two weeks, Israeli premiers of visual theater and performances from abroad.
The program was assembled once again by Idit Herman and Dmitry Tyulpanov, creators and directors of Clipa Theater. The festival aims to bring here different, less known, theatrical genres and leading international performance art artists and groups.

 

In its 6th year, the festival will host at Clipa Center for Performance Art is Tel-Aviv artists from Australia, Greece, Germany and France, alongside leasing Israeli artists and two performance art workshops – one lade by Dmitry Tyulpanov and Idit Herman and the other by Maren Stack, a brilliant and ground braking performance artist from Germany.

 

Apart from all of that, for the first time Clipa Aduma Festival opens its doors to young audiences (aged 3-6) with the premier of "Lola's Song", another cooperation of Clipa Theater with award winning author and illustrator Orit Bergman (who also wrote and designed for Clipa "What's Up With Shabtai?" and took part in the creation of many other projects in Clipa Theater.

 

Throughout the Festival days, just before the main show, Zvi Peterkovsky warms-up, cools down and juggles characters, drinks, food and songs on the clipa Bar.
